Alice-Jeanne succeeds Bernard Lartigue

Dear friends of Mayne Lalande. We were all very marked by the suddenness of Dad’s departure.

I wanted to warmly thank you for all the attentions and the expressions of affection that you have had.

His absence is of course a huge void, but his intangible wine kingdom remains: Château Mayne Lalande.

To honor his memory, it is very natural that I made the decision to take over the management of the property, and to perpetuate his wine.

It’s a way for me to stay closer to him every day. The time for meditation must now come to an end. Because the vine and the wine do not wait, I have already taken up my duties in the continuity of dad. We were fusional, and although neither he nor I anticipated this fracture, he initiated me since childhood into the secrets of this château and this wine he created.

With all the actors of the castle, we follow in his footsteps together, in the vineyard and in the cellar. A paved road of very fine vintages awaits us.
